HOW TO CREATE SPFieldLookup programmatically

This is a nice snippet I saw and will like to share

Let us assume we have two list aList and bList already created.

Requirement is to create a lookup column in aList which will look up values in bList.

SPList aList = web.Lists["aList"];
SPList bList = web.Lists["bList"];

aList.Fields.AddLookup("Lookup", bList.ID, false);
SPFieldLookup fldLookup = aList.Fields["Lookup"] as SPFieldLookup;

fldLookup.LookupField = bList.Fields[SPBuiltInFieldId.Title].InternalName;
fldLookup.Update();

The _spPageContextInfo

I f you are creating a SharePoint app using JavaScript and the Client side object model you need this friendly object. In the development of an app, you would require some basic properties- SharePoint as a framework provides these with the  _spPageContextInfo  object. _  spPageContextInfo  will provide these below properties:  webServerRelativeUrl  webAbsoluteUrl siteAbsoluteUrl serverRequestPath layoutsUrl webTitle webTemplate tenantAppVersion isAppWeb webLogoUrl webLanguage currentLanguage currentUICultureName currentCultureName env nid fid clientServerTimeDelta updateFormDigestPageLoaded siteClientTag crossDomainPhotosEnabled webUIVersion webPermMasks pagePersonalizationScope userId userLoginName systemUserKey alertsEnabled siteServerRelativeUrl allowSilverlightPrompt themedCssFolderUrl themedImageFileNames
